Museum
The musée des Beaux-Arts et d'Archéologie in the French city of is the oldest public museum in France. It was set up in 1694, nearly a century before the became a public museum. is situated 200 metres east of Battant Bridge.

Church
Photo: Arnaud 25, Public domain.
The église Sainte-Madeleine is a neoclassical 18th century hall church in the district of , France, dedicated to Saint Mary Magdalene. Antoine-Pierre II de Grammont, the archbishop of Besançon, had it built from 1746 to 1766 to plans by the architect Nicolas Nicole. is situated 110 metres west of Battant Bridge.
